首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在onclick上选择多个类,并在选择时更改颜色

在onclick上选择多个类,并在选择时更改颜色,可以通过以下步骤实现:

  1. 首先,在HTML中定义多个类名,并为它们设置不同的颜色样式。例如:
代码语言:txt
复制
<style>
    .class1 { color: red; }
    .class2 { color: blue; }
    .class3 { color: green; }
</style>
  1. 在HTML中创建一个元素,例如一个按钮,然后为其添加一个onclick事件处理程序。例如:
代码语言:txt
复制
<button onclick="changeColor()">点击选择类</button>
  1. 在JavaScript中编写changeColor函数,该函数将在点击按钮时触发。在该函数中,可以使用DOM操作来选择多个类,并更改它们的颜色。例如:
代码语言:txt
复制
<script>
    function changeColor() {
        var elements = document.getElementsByClassName("class1 class2 class3");
        for (var i = 0; i < elements.length; i++) {
            elements[i].style.color = "yellow";
        }
    }
</script>

在上述代码中,通过getElementsByClassName方法选择具有多个类名的元素,并使用循环遍历它们。然后,通过修改元素的style.color属性,将它们的颜色更改为黄色。

这样,当点击按钮时,具有class1、class2和class3类名的元素将会被选择,并且它们的颜色将会更改为黄色。

请注意,以上代码仅为示例,实际应用中可能需要根据具体需求进行适当的修改。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券